Output 76d5bd3d73786da2394a566cf9dde3282815d2938f977083cbd9eb60f08bda3b:0

value
10623460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16ab23e9687d96559976d1f4bd2a1d4460087739 OP_EQUAL
address
M9y27gibQRSUXcyrVWNV465Py8N31j3uqK
transaction
76d5bd3d73786da2394a566cf9dde3282815d2938f977083cbd9eb60f08bda3b
spent
true